How Long Does It Take to Build a Custom Home?
Let's begin with the first pressing question on your mind. How long does it really take to build a custom home? Your timeline depends on several factors, such as the size and complexity of the design, the availability of materials, and the permitting process.
On average, a luxury custom home in a Denver community can take 12 to 18+ months from the initial discussion to the final walk-through. Larger or more complex homes may take longer. Our custom home services can give you an idea of what to expect when you build a luxury custom home with us.

The New Home Construction Process Timeline
The design-build custom construction method integrates design and building phases into one process. Unlike the traditional design-bid-build model, this approach connects architects, builders, and clients, minimizing complications and creating a more streamlined experience.
The very nature of custom work prevents a one-size-fits-all timeline that can be applied to every project. There will always be variances, but for our purpose, this timeline provides a general idea of what to expect.
1. Planning and Design: 4 to 5 Months
During this time, you’ll work with architects to create plans that align with your vision. Your builder helps you build a budget, and you work with interior designers to select materials and finishes within those parameters that best reflect your design concept.
2. Permitting and Approvals: 1 to 3 Months
Your builder will manage this phase, which can vary depending on local regulations. It can also happen during other phases if your team knows what permits are needed.
3. Construction: 7 to 10 Months
The actual construction timeline depends on the size and complexity of the home. Your builder should send you regular updates to keep you informed throughout the process.
4. Inspections and Final Walk-through: 1 Month
Before you move in, your home will be inspected by the governing municipality to confirm that safety and code requirements have been met. In a pre-closing walk-through, you will be allowed to identify and document any issues requiring the builder's attention prior to closing.
